Hajime Sorayama is an acclaimed Japanese illustrator famed for his works of retro-futuristic robots (specifically eye-popping female androids) and also the man behind the creation of the 39-foot-tall silver cyborg that formed the gorgeous centrepiece of Kim Jones’ Pre-Fall 2019 menswear show held in Tokyo.

Sorayama is also credited with the creation of this exclusive print created for Dior, in which a dinosaur robot is set within a picturesque landscape of delicate cherry blossoms. Interestingly, the composition is anything but jarring and one that works well with the #DiorOblique print.
